How they compare
Brazil currently reports 0.6344 current US$ per US$ of GDP against 0.6244 current US$ per US$ of GDP in Serbia, a difference of 0.01 current US$ per US$ of GDP.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 31 shared years of data; in 1995 it was Serbia ahead.
Brazil ranks 96th and Serbia ranks 98th of 190 countries.
Serbia has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

About this data
Households and NPISHs Final consumption expenditure (current US$) divided by GDP (current US$), mat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
